문화적 배경
In political discourse, leaders often use this phrase to project strength and unity, especially during national holidays or crises. Cypriot Greek speakers use the phrase similarly, though the accent and some surrounding particles might change, the core expression remains a staple of formal certainty. The phrase is often one of the 'surviving' idioms in second-generation speakers because it maps so directly to the English 'I have no doubt'. Using this phrase in a startup pitch in Athens is seen as a sign of 'confidence' (αυτοπεποίθηση), which is highly valued in the modern Greek entrepreneurial scene.
Add 'καμία' for Native Flavor
Greeks love emphasis. Saying 'Δεν έχω καμία αμφιβολία' sounds much more natural and passionate than the basic version.
Watch the Preposition
Always use 'για' (for/about) if you are naming the object of your certainty. Never use 'από' or 'με'.
